
How the JavaScript Filter Method Works – Explained with Code Examples
Feb 15, 2024 · The filter method in JavaScript provides a concise and efficient way to selectively extract elements from arrays based on specified conditions. Understanding its syntax, functionality, common use cases, and best practices empowers developers to write cleaner, more maintainable code.
JavaScript Array filter() Method - W3Schools
The filter() method creates a new array filled with elements that pass a test provided by a function. The filter() method does not execute the function for empty elements. The filter() method does not change the original array.
Real-life examples of JavaScript's filter function
Jan 14, 2021 · The filter function is called on an array and — like map — takes in one parameter: a callback. It performs this callback function on every element in the array, and includes the element in a new array if the callback returns true.
Guide to JavaScript's filter() Method - Stack Abuse
Apr 5, 2023 · In this guide, you'll learn how to filter an array in JavaScript with the filter() method. You'll learn how to use the context, index and array arguments, as well as how to chain filter() with map(), indexOf() and find(), through practical code examples.
Array.prototype.filter() - JavaScript | MDN - MDN Web Docs
Mar 13, 2025 · The filter() method of Array instances creates a shallow copy of a portion of a given array, filtered down to just the elements from the given array that pass the test implemented by the provided function.
How to filter an array in javascript? - Stack Overflow
Aug 28, 2017 · You should use filter method, which accepts a callback function. The filter() method creates a new array with all elements that pass the test implemented by the provided function. Also, use typeof operator in order to find out the type of item from array.
JavaScript Array filter() Method - JavaScript Tutorial
This tutorial shows you how to use the JavaScript array filter() method to filter elements in an array based on a specified condition.
JavaScript Map, Reduce, and Filter - JS Array Functions …
Nov 10, 2019 · Map, reduce, and filter are all array methods in JavaScript. Each one will iterate over an array and perform a transformation or computation. Each will return a new array based on the result of the function. In this article, you will learn why and how to use each one. Here is a fun summary by Steven Luscher:
JavaScript Array.filter () Tutorial – How to Iterate Through Elements ...
Aug 26, 2021 · The filter() array method filters out item(s) which match the callback expression and returns them. In addition to the callback function, the filter method can also take in a context object as the second argument.
JavaScript filter method explanation with example - CodeVsColor
Mar 11, 2022 · filter() method calls the argument function on each element of the array. It creates a new array by finding all values for which the argument function returns true. For other elements, for which it returns false, are skipped. Let’s learn how filter() works with different examples. Example of filter() with callback function:
- Some results have been removed